CRM Executive:


Job description

  • We are really excited to announce this new opportunity, for a selfmotivated and ambitious individual to join our talented Marketing team as a Customer Relationship Manager
-
_._

  • You will love everything about data led marketing, from interpreting, analysing and managing data to working with colleagues to plan and execute a strong customer conversion and retention strategy.
  • Putting the customer at the heart of everything you do is essential.
  • Key responsibilities, within this dynamic role will include:
  • Working with the wider team to deliver multi
  • channel integrated campaigns to our existing customer and prospect audiences to maximise revenue opportunities.
  • Briefing and managing creative development, finalising build, testing, and scheduling weekly newsletters
  • Working closely with our inhouse creative team to develop compelling content and with our data partner to create targeting, testing and measurement frameworks to maximise impact.
  • Building new customer journeys, combining learnings to date and come up with new ideas to deliver on KPIs
  • Using a combination of customer insight, data analysis and test and learn strategies to improve the effectiveness of campaigns
  • Reviewing individual campaigns, providing data led, timely analysis along with actionable insights and clear recommendations to stakeholders
  • Supporting the CRM manager in developing our overall CRM strategy and creating a clear roadmap for delivery
  • Identifying industry trends and opportunities for innovation and developing business cases where required to support our growth in new areas
